Mesothelioma

Mesothelioma, a malignant condition (cancer), affects the linings of the chest cavity and the lungs. It can also develop in the peritoneum (the thin layer of tissue that encircles the abdomen). It is caused by exposure to asbestos, a class of fibers that were once used as insulation and fire-retardant materials. Cancer typically takes between 15 and 20 years to develop and can affect anyone.

asbestos lawyer Trusts

Asbestos victims and their families are entitled to compensation for their future and past medical expenses as well as lost wages, pain and suffering and more. The asbestos claim companies must be held responsible for their negligence in hiding the dangers of asbestos and making money from asbestos. A mesothelioma lawyer can help you gather the evidence needed and submit your claim on behalf of.

Asbestos victims can access financial resources through asbestos trust funds. Asbestos manufacturers set trusts to protect asbestos victims as part of Chapter 11 bankruptcy protection, which protects them from lawsuits, but requires them to pay into the trust. The trustee is accountable for overseeing the trust and determining how much money will be paid to victims. Individuals may be able file claims with more than one asbestos trust fund.

The timeline for the trust fund payout differs by case. An attorney for mesothelioma can assist you apply for an expedited review to ensure that your claim will be processed more quickly. A review that is expedited typically provides a fixed payout amount depending on the type of asbestos-related disease that is diagnosed. Your attorney can also request an individual review. This is a more thorough look at your case, and assigns your diagnosis an individual value.

Individual reviews typically take longer than expedited reviews, however they provide more consideration of the specific circumstances surrounding your case. Your work history and the type asbestos that you were exposed could lead to a higher payout compared to the set amount offered by the speedy review.
